The field of nuclear medicine is at the forefront of modern healthcare. The practice uses radioactive substances to help diagnose and treat diseases, offering a unique and detailed view into organ function and cellular activity. Nuclear medicine employs a range of scanners, tracers, and cameras to produce detailed visualizations of different parts of the body. As a result, it can provide precisely targeted treatments for conditions including cancer and thyroid disorders. This rapidly advancing field is also yielding breakthroughs in the diagnosis and treatment of complex neurological conditions such as Alzheimer’s and Parkinson’s disease.

Hermes Medical Solutions (HMS) is a software company entirely focused on developing innovations for nuclear medicine. Its Hermia molecular imaging software brings together multiple types of scans into an all-in-one environment. It offers physicians more complete and unified views and simplified workflows regardless of the scanning technique (PET, SPECT, CT, and MRI) or camera manufacturer used. This, in turn, enables clinicians to work more efficiently and improve quality of care.

Groundbreaking medical solutions require leading-edge technology

Naturally, HMS’ cutting-edge nuclear medicine solutions require extremely reliable and high-performance hardware to process and store scan image data—systems which can often be difficult for overburdened hospital IT staff to manage. Per Thyr, Hermes Medical Solutions vice president of system development, sums up the dilemma: 

“Nuclear medicine is an advanced field of medicine, and it is constantly developing. This places challenging requirements on our software. We need the clinical knowledge to understand our customers’ needs as well as a multitier technical infrastructure that integrates with each hospital’s IT. And everything has to be seamless—our customers don’t want to worry about the technical details, they just want a solution that works.”

 

For its part, HMS understands that its core competency is not in sourcing, configuring, deploying, and maintaining high-performance hardware stacks, either.

 

“We are a software company,” Thyr points out. “We shouldn’t need a factory or warehouse. In the past, we were buying hardware, setting up the systems ourselves, and shipping the final solution to the customer. This was not efficient. What we needed instead was a partner that could prepare the systems for us to load our software and let them handle all the rest.”


An HPE OEM partnership solves hardware challenges

This is where Avnet Integrated—an HPE OEM channel partner—comes into the picture. Avnet Integrated handles all aspects of the hardware that Hermia systems run on. They helped Hermes Medical Solutions simplify Hermia down to three base servers: HPE ProLiant DL360 and HPE ProLiant DL380 application servers and HPE ProLiant DL 180 database server.

Avnet Integrated configures each server with the appropriate storage capacity and network capabilities based on individual customer requirements. After HMS loads and optimizes the Hermia software via secure VPN, Avnet Integrated manages the delivery and deployment of the solution with the healthcare provider.
